A Winter Glow Makeup Tutorial
Dry winter air and a natural healthy glow don’t typically go hand in hand, but you can certainly fake it using the right products. Today I’m sharing a winter glow makeup tutorial and I love how glowy and luminous my skin looked!
I started with a swipe of the POND’S Luminous Clean Wet Cleansing Towelettes. I typically shower in the evening, but if I want a fresh face in the morning, a splash of water along with a POND’S Cleansing Towelette is the perfect “wake me up” routine. It doesn’t leave my skin thirsty, and gets any leftover makeup or dirt off.
The next step was applying moisturizer, which I always do, and I reached for the POND’S Dry Skin Cream. My skin has been excessively dry, so this hydrated it perfectly without leaving it too shiny like some deeply hydrating moisturizers can. After my skin was prepped, I picked a handful of products that all contributed to a luminous glow and you want watch the entire process below!
Makeup I used: Mac Paintpot in Painterly, Urban Decay Midnight Cowboy Rides Again, Jetsetter from Tartelette palette, Pixi Slate Grey eyeliner, Shu Uemura Lash Curler, Benefit Roller Lash, Estee Lauder Double Wear Foundation, Make Up For Ever Full Cover Concealer, Honest Beauty blush, Hourglass Arch brow pencil, RMS beauty Living Luminzer, Clinique Bottom Lash, Tarte LipSurgence in Enchanted
